It is a Pre Cursa and it's a decent deal. Hard to say how good of a deal without knowing the specific parts on the bike and the fork also doesn't look original. But a new Pre Cursa frame with fork, headset and seatpost will run you $375 with shipping on ebay right now. If you built new with cheap parts you'd be looking at another $250 for the rest of the parts so $625 plus any tools or lbs labor to build it. If you spent on some decent parts the entire build would be closer to $1000. I used to have one and it is a great frame for the money. Most important thing is whether it fits you
